In summary, the Memorial is seeking the provision of a construction contractor to construct the extension to the Poppy’s Café Carpark based on a fully designed “Approved for Tender” documentation set issued at tender.

The Project includes the construction of a carpark extension to the existing underground carpark park underneath Poppy’s Café and the Eastern Precinct. The new single storey underground carpark will provide additional 123 carparks parking for staff and Memorial visitors to the east of the exiting carpark. The upper deck of the permanent carpark will provide a further 115 carparks temporary parking onsite for the Redevelopment Project.

The objectives established by the Australian War Memorial for the project are:

a. complete the Project within the allocated capital budget;

b. maximise the permanent and temporary parking spaces on the available land;

c. complete the works whilst minimising impact to the operation of Poppy’s Café;

d. complete the works whilst minimising impact to the access for visitors and staff to the current carpark;

e. complete the Project by Friday 24 April 2020 (prior to Anzac Day 2020); and

f. complete the construction without any lost time injuries.

Further details of the Requirement are set out in the Statement of Requirement included as Schedule 1 – Statement of Requirement.

The Memorial will hold an industry briefing for Registered Tenderers to clarify the Memorial’s objectives and priorities for this RFT and to respond to questions arising out of this RFT process. 

Registered Tenderers must pre-register their attendance at the industry briefing with the Contact Officer no later than 5pm, Tuesday 3rd September 2019. Attendance at the industry briefing will be at the Registered Tenderer’s own cost. Attendance at the industry briefing is not compulsory. 

The industry briefing details are as follows:  

Date: Wednesday 4th September 2019 

Location: BAE Systems Theatre, Australian War Memorial 

Time: 2.30pm

The Conditions for Participation are:  

(a) the Tenderer (in response to Schedule 3 Response 2A) either: 

i. holds a Valid and Satisfactory Statement of Tax Record by the Closing Time ( in addition to any first tier subcontractor that it proposes, as part of its response, to engage to deliver goods or services with an estimated value of over $4 million (GST inclusive)). 

ii. has a receipt demonstrating that a Statement of Tax Record has been requested from the Australian Taxation Office by the Closing Time, and holds a Valid and Satisfactory Statement of Tax Record no later than 4 business days from the Closing Time ( in addition to any first tier subcontractor that it proposes as set out in 2.2.2(a)i.) 

(b) the Tenderer (in response to Schedule 3 Response 2B) holds current Office of the Federal Safety Commissioner Work Health and Safety Accreditation; 

(c) The Tenderer (in response to Schedule 3 Response 2C) has included an Indigenous Participation Plan in its Tender the Indigenous Participation Plan does not demonstrate a genuine commitment to meet the intent of the policy; or 

(d) The Tenderer (in response to Schedule 3 Response 2D) holds a Current ACT Building licence; 

(e) The Tenderer (in response to Schedule 3 Response 2E) has demonstrated that as an organisation it has undertaken, or is undertaking, more than 5 projects with a contract value in excess of $10 million within the last two years.
